About Pipala Village
Pipala is a mid sized village in Parseoni tehsil, in the district of Nagpur, Maharashtra.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 679, made up of 349 males and 330 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 946 females per 1000 males. The village covers 566.69 hectares hectares. Its pincode is 441105, shared with the other villages in the same post office area.

Getting to Pipala
The census records public bus service for Pipala as Available within village. Private bus service is recorded as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 10+ km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
